Ingredients: 2 lbs. hamburger 1 small onion 1 stalk celery 1-2 cloves garlic 2 tbsp. olive oil salt and pepper to taste 1 small can tomato paste 2 large cans tomato sauce 1/2 c. salsa 1/2 c. beef broth 2 tsp. basil 1/2 tsp. oregano 2 tbsp. parsley 1 lbs. cheddar cheese, grated 1 lbs. mozzarella cheese, grated 1 c. parm cheese 1 small container cottage cheese plus 1 egg mixed (optional) 10-15 lasagna noodles (depends on pan size)

Directions: |
Directions:Bring large pot of water to boil for noodles. In large skillet add 1 tbsp. oil, heat over medium heat. Add onion and celery, cook until tender. Add remaining oil, burger and garlic, salt and pepper to taste, brown. Once browned, add tomato paste, cook about 1 min. Add tomato sauce, salsa, broth and herbs, mix. Reduce heat to low. Add 1 tbsp. salt to boiling noodle water. Boil noodles 8-10 min, rinse with cold water. You may have to do more then one batch of noodles, they may not all fit at once, if this is the case allow water to come back up to boil before adding more noodles. In sprayed baking dish (must have deep sides) add beef mixture to cover bottom well. Add layer of noodles, then layer each type of cheese. Now another layer of meat, ect. Last layer is cheese to cover. Most dishes you get 3-4 layers so it is about 1/4- 1/3 of each thing for each layer. Bake in oven at 350º for 45mins. to 1 hr., until top is golden and bubbly. ( You might need a cookie sheet lined with foil under just in case of boil over) Let cool about 10 mins. before serving. |
